½ Thaler - Leopold I
Silver | 14.05 g | 35.5 mm |
Issuer | Hungary |
---|---|
King | Leopold I (I. Lipót) (1657-1705) |
Type | Standard circulation coin |
Years | 1700-1704 |
Value | ½ Thaler (Tallér) |
Currency | Thaler (1526-1754) |
Composition | Silver |
Weight | 14.05 g |
Diameter | 35.5 mm |
Shape | Round |
Orientation | Medal alignment ↑↑ |
Demonetized | Yes |
Updated | 2024-10-05 |
Numista | N#37186 |

Reverse
Crowned arms with legend around.
Script: Latin
Lettering:
ARCHID AV DVX BV MAR MOR CO TYR 1701
K - B
Unabridged legend: Archidux Austriae, dux Burgundiae, marchio Moraviae, comes Tyrolis
Edge
Plain
Comment
KB = Körmöcbánya mint (Kremnica)ÉH#1045a
